Quick answer

Lonmati is a village in Koraon Tehsil of Allahabad district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 163684.

About Lonmati village record

The source record places Lonmati in Koraon Tehsil of Allahabad district, Uttar Pradesh. Its Census village code is 163684.

The Census 2011 record reports population 540, 108 households, area 141.95 hectares, PIN code 000000.
